Introduction

This announcement is for students who are the children of people insured under the Employees’ State Insurance (ESI) Scheme in India. It explains the opportunity to pursue MBBS, BDS, or BSc Nursing degrees in specific colleges through “Seats allocated for wards of insured persons (IPs)”.

Key Points:

  • Eligibility: You must be the child of an insured person under the ESI Scheme.
  • Entrance Exam: You must qualify for the National Eligibility cum Entrance Test (UG) – 2024 (NEET UG).
  • Colleges: Seats are available in ESIC Medical/Dental/Nursing Colleges and some Government Medical Colleges.
  • Selection: Admissions will be based on merit and preference, following a government-approved policy (details in Annexure-1, not provided here).

What to Do:

  • Check the official website of the ESI Corporation (https://www.esic.gov.in/) for Annexure-1, which details the admission policy and procedure.
  • Look for further announcements regarding application deadlines and the selection process.

Additional Notes:

  • These “Seats allocated for wards of insured persons (IPs)” are separate from the All India Quota and State Government Quota seats in medical colleges.
  • This is a potentially beneficial opportunity for children of insured individuals to pursue medical education in designated colleges.

Total Number of Seats in ESIC Medical Colleges

MBBS seats under ‘Seats allocated for wards of insured persons (IPs) are as follows: –  

S. NoName of Medical CollegeNo. of Seats allocated for wards of insured persons (IPs)
1ESIC Medical College, Faridabad, Haryana43
2ESIC Medical College, Joka, Kolkata, WB65
3ESIC Medical College, K.K. Nagar, Chennai, TN30
4ESIC Medical College, Rajajinagar, Bengaluru, Karnataka68
5ESIC Medical College, Gulbarga, Karnataka68
6ESIC Medical College, Sanathnagar, Hyderabad43
7ESIC Medical College, Alwar, Rajasthan20
8ESIC Medical College, Bihta, Patna35
9Government Medical College, Coimbatore, Tamil Nadu*20
10Shri Lal Bahadur Shastri Medical College, Ner Chowk, Mandi, Himachal Pradesh*36
11Government Medical College, Kollam, Paripally*38
TOTAL466

Important Dates (tentative)

EventDateTime
Application Start DateApril 25, 2024
Application DeadlineMay 12, 202411:59 PM
Last Date for Certificate IssuanceMay 15, 2024(Subject to change)

How to Apply for Ward of IP Certificate (For MBBS/BDS/BSc Nursing Seats under ESIC Quota)

This is a guide on obtaining the “Ward of IP Certificate” required for MBBS/BDS/BSc Nursing admissions under the “Seats allocated for wards of insured persons (IPs)” in ESIC Colleges (Employee’s State Insurance Corporation).

  1. Website: Visit the ESIC website: https://www.esic.gov.in/.
  2. Link Activation: Look for the link to apply for the “Ward of IP Certificate” (activation date: April 25, 2024).
  3. Login: Enter the mobile number of the insured person (IP) registered with ESIC. An OTP will be sent for verification.
  4. Application Form: Fill out the online application form completely.
  5. Document Upload: Upload the following documents in the specified size and format:
  6. Your passport-size photograph (5-50 KB)
  7. Insured person’s (IP) passport-size photograph (5-50 KB)
  8. Birth certificate or Matriculation certificate (proof of date of birth) (10-200 KB)
  9. NEET (UG) 2024 Admit Card (10-200 KB)
  10. Affidavit by female candidate (if applicable, format in Annexure-4) (10-200 KB)
  11. Affidavit by IP (for female candidates only, format in Annexure-5) (10-200 KB)
  12. Certificate Download: After approval, a downloadable “Ward of IP Certificate” (PDF format) will be available on the ESIC website.
  13. Status Tracking: Track the application status (issued or rejected) using your username and password.

Documents Required for MBBS/BDS/BSc Nursing Admission under ESIC Quota (Ward of IP)

This is a list of documents required for admission to MBBS/BDS/BSc Nursing programs under the “Seats allocated for wards of insured persons (IPs)” in ESIC Colleges. All documents must be brought in original with self-attested photocopies.

Mandatory Documents:

  • ESIC Pehchan Card (Your health card from the ESI Scheme)
  • Proof of Date of Birth:
    • Birth Certificate OR
    • Matriculation Certificate
  • Senior Secondary School Certificate (+2):
    • A provisional certificate is acceptable if the final certificate is not yet issued.
  • NEET (UG) 2024 Admit Card
  • NEET 2024 Scorecard: Showing your All India Rank
  • Ward of Insured Person Certificate: Issued by ESIC (Annexure-3(A) or 3(B) as applicable)
  • Category Certificate (if applicable):
    • SC / ST / OBC / PH / EWS Certificate
    • Must be in the format specified by the NEET 2024 brochure.
    • For PH certificate: Verification by the Competent ESIC Board might be required.
  • EWS Certificate (if applicable): Issued by a competent authority

Additional Documents (For Female Candidates Only):

  • Affidavit by the Candidate (as per Annexure-4)
  • Affidavit by the Insured Person (IP) (as per Annexure-5)

Other Potential Requirements:

  • Any additional documents mandated by the National Testing Agency (NTA) or NEET.

Important Note:

  • Missing any of these documents will prevent you from completing the admission process.
  • Refer to the official ESIC website and NEET 2024 brochure for any specific format requirements for documents.

MBBS Fee Structure (Estimated) in ESIC Colleges (Per Annum)

Based on the information provided:

  • Tuition Fee: Rs. 24,000 (subject to change)
  • University Charges: As per actual college (may vary)
  • Security Deposit (Refundable): Rs. 5,000

Additional Charges (Not Included Above):

  • Hostel Charges:
    • Security deposit (refundable): To be decided
    • Mess charges: As per actual charges

Note:

  • The tuition fee for the final year (4.5th year) is likely half of the annual fee (around Rs. 12,000).
  • Hostel charges can vary depending on the college and the type of accommodation chosen.
